Almost every pizza place in town offers more than just pizza, but only a few offer gyros, and none make them better than Louie's Pizza House.
Seriously, ever since Philly Steak & Gyro at the food court in the Brass Mill Mall shut down several years ago, I was at a loss for where to get a good gyro - lamb, tomato, lettuce, and onions smothered in a special Greek sauce wrapped in pita bread. I had tried a few other places - one now also defunct, and two others still around - but none of them came close to what I experienced when I found out that Louie's Pizza House offered them.
Honestly, Louie's Pizza House is the only place I'd even consider ordering a gyro from.
Louie's Pizza House, located at 126 East Main Street in downtown Waterbury, close to the Palace Theater, is a family-owned business that has been in operation at the same location since 1970. Besides pizza (obviously) and gyros, Louie's Pizza House offers a selection of other menu items - Italian specialties, specialty pizzas, fresh salads, hot or cold grinders, stuffed baked calzones
, and appetizers.
Louie's Pizza House also has a delectable assortment of desserts to choose from.
